Sondi Limthongkul, a founder of People's Alliance for Democracy(PAD) rally also known as the Yellow Shirts, an ultra royalist movement, it aims to protesting against Thaksin Shinawatra and his successors. The group was active from 2005-2008. Yellow represent Thailand's monarchy color.
forum.allkpop.com/suite/attachment/144604/
forum.allkpop.com/suite/attachment/144603/
The Yontarak also joined in "People's Democratic Reform Committee" (PDRC) in 2013, another anti-democracy and ultra royalist movement, different group with the same ideology. Their aim is to boycotting a national election, knowing a royalist party will lose again demanding a military coup to remove Yingluck Shinwatra, Thaksin's sister, out of power. The coup lauched by General Prayuth Chan-O-Cha in 2014. Until this day coup de'tat leader, Prayut Chan-O-cha is still a prime minster of Thailand.

Natty has always been loved by Thai people since Sixteen. Every Thai people wants her to debut. Unfortunately, she failed and later left JYP. Now she debuted under Swing which is quite popular label. On the other hand, Lisa is more popular because she came from YG and Blackpink is a top girlgroup. Thai kpop fans prefer Thai idols from Big3 (HYBE included) rather than other big labels like Cube,Mnet, CJENM or etc. But when you're not Korean and debut as a soloist in Korea. It's very difficult to be successful since Koreans are very homogenous. Many Thai fans predicted that her career won't last long. If she debuted as a group, I'm sure she would attract more fans from both Korea and international.
